RECEPTION
Some TV programs are broadcast with stereo audio or a second
audio language
(SAP). The Reception feature lets you select the
type of audio you want to record. Press 1 to switch between
Reception: STEREO, MONO, and SAP.
Select STEREOfor normal or stereo broadcast TV recording.
STEREO appears on the TV screen when the station you are
tuned to is broadcasting
stereo.
Select MONO if the stereo signal is weak and the sound is too
noisy.
Select SAP to record a second audio program
instead of the
normal audio on both the hi-fi and linear tracks.
TAPE PLAYBACK
The VCR records the same audio on both the Hi-Fi and linear
tracks on the tape. Hi-Fi sound is recorded on separate left and
right stereo channels. Monaural
sound is recorded on the linear
track. Press 2 to switch between Tape Playback: HI-FI, LINEAR and
MIX.
To enjoy Hi-Fi sound, connect your VCR to a stereo television
or
amplifier/receiver
using the audio/video
jacks. The Tape Playback
feature
lets you select which audio you play back.
Select HI-FI to play back sound recorded on the Hi-Fi track
and for normal use. HI-FI indicator
lights.
Select LINEAR to play back the sound recorded on the linear
monaural
track, such as a second audio program, SAR HI-FI
indicator
turns off.
Select MIX to play back the sound recorded
on both the
linear track and the Hi-Fi track, sound-on-sound.
HI-FI
indicator
turns off.
